Review of 2019 Ducati Multistrada 1260 Pikes Peak

The Ducati Multistrada 1260 Pikes Peak 2019 is a remarkable adventure touring motorcycle that combines power, performance, and versatility in a sleek and sporty package. Featuring a potent 1262cc Testastretta DVT engine that delivers 158 horsepower and 95 lb-ft of torque, this bike offers exhilarating acceleration and impressive top speeds. The electronic rider aids, including cornering ABS, traction control, wheelie control, and semi-active suspension, ensure a safe and enjoyable riding experience in various road conditions. One of the standout features of the Ducati Multistrada 1260 Pikes Peak is its striking design, inspired by the legendary Pikes Peak International Hill Climb race. The red and white livery, carbon fiber components, and sporty accents give this bike a distinctive and aggressive look that sets it apart from the competition. With its advanced technology, performance capabilities, and iconic styling, the Ducati Multistrada 1260 Pikes Peak 2019 offers exceptional value for riders seeking an adrenaline-pumping adventure on two wheels.

Advantages

  • Powerful Engine: The Ducati Multistrada 1260 Pikes Peak is equipped with a robust 1262cc Testastretta DVT engine that delivers impressive power and torque for a thrilling riding experience.
  • Advanced Technology: This model comes with cutting-edge electronic features such as cornering ABS, traction control, wheelie control, and multiple riding modes, offering enhanced safety and performance.
  • Premium Components: The Pikes Peak edition is outfitted with high-quality Öhlins suspension, Brembo brakes, and lightweight Marchesini forged wheels, ensuring superior handling and braking capabilities.
  • Distinctive Design: With its unique Pikes Peak livery, carbon fiber accents, and sporty aesthetics, the Multistrada 1260 Pikes Peak stands out as a visually striking and stylish motorcycle.
  • Versatility: As part of the Multistrada lineup, the Pikes Peak model offers a versatile riding experience, suitable for long-distance touring, spirited canyon carving, and everything in between, making it a versatile option for riders seeking adventure and performance.

Disadvantages

  • High price point compared to other adventure touring motorcycles in the market.
  • Complex electronic systems may be overwhelming for some riders.
  • Limited off-road capabilities due to its focus on road performance.
  • Maintenance costs can be higher than average due to the premium components used.
  • Limited availability of Ducati dealerships and service centers in certain regions, leading to potential inconvenience for owners.

Alternatives

  • BMW R1250GS Adventure: The BMW R1250GS Adventure is a versatile adventure touring motorcycle known for its comfortable ergonomics, powerful engine, and advanced electronics package. It offers excellent off-road capability and long-distance touring comfort.
  • KTM 1290 Super Adventure R: The KTM 1290 Super Adventure R is a high-performance adventure bike designed for off-road enthusiasts. It features a powerful V-twin engine, top-notch suspension components, and advanced rider aids for tackling challenging terrain.
  • Triumph Tiger 1200 XCA: The Triumph Tiger 1200 XCA is a premium adventure motorcycle known for its smooth inline-triple engine, comfortable riding position, and sophisticated electronics suite. It offers a good balance of on-road comfort and off-road capability.
  • Yamaha Super Ténéré ES: The Yamaha Super Ténéré ES is a reliable adventure touring motorcycle with a strong parallel-twin engine, adjustable suspension, and a range of rider-friendly features. It is a solid choice for long-distance touring and light off-roading.
  • Honda Africa Twin Adventure Sports: The Honda Africa Twin Adventure Sports is a rugged adventure bike with a reputation for durability and reliability. It features a potent parallel-twin engine, excellent suspension travel, and user-friendly electronics for tackling various riding conditions.
